** The Nissan repair market for Pleasant Hill residents is characterized by limited *in-town* options, necessitating travel to nearby commercial centers like Crossville (approx. 15-20 minutes away) or Cookeville (approx. 30-35 minutes away). The competition is moderate, with the official Nissan dealership (Two Rivers) setting the benchmark for OEM parts and certified repairs, typically at a premium price point. Independent shops like C & C Automotive and Cookeville Auto Pro offer strong competition through lower labor rates and personalized service, often excelling in specific areas like engine or transmission work. Overall, the quality of Nissan-specific service in the region is good, with several competent providers. Pricing is average for rural Tennessee, with dealership costs being 15-25% higher than reputable independents for comparable services. For highly specialized work on models like the GT-R, owners would likely need to travel to major metropolitan areas like Nashville or Knoxville.

Due to our hilly terrain and seasonal temperature shifts, common local repairs include CVT transmission servicing for models like the Altima and Rogue, brake system wear from stop-and-go driving on routes like Highway 70, and suspension component checks. Older Nissans also frequently need attention for electrical issues and check engine lights related to oxygen sensors.
Look for shops in Crossville or Cookeville that employ ASE-certified technicians with specific Nissan training and who use genuine or high-quality aftermarket parts. Check online reviews and ask local Nissan owners for referrals, as a shop's reputation in our small community is a strong indicator of reliable service and fair dealing.

Seek service immediately if you notice hesitation, jerking, or whining noises, especially when navigating Cumberland County's inclines. For preventive care, strict adherence to Nissan's severe service schedule for fluid changes is crucial due to our driving conditions, which can help avoid premature and costly transmission failure.
Our climate demands attention to coolant system integrity for summer heat and battery testing before winter. Frequent travel on rural roads necessitates more regular inspections of tires, alignment, and undercarriage for pothole or gravel road damage.
